Why Cotton Is the Preferred Material
Cotton has remained the go-to fabric for bath towels for generations — and for good reason.
1. Excellent Absorbency
Cotton fibers naturally absorb moisture, helping you dry off quickly and efficiently.
2. Softness on Skin
High-quality cotton feels gentle, making it suitable for all skin types, including sensitive skin.
3. Breathability
Cotton allows air circulation, which helps the towel dry faster between uses.
4. Durability
With proper care, cotton bath towels can withstand frequent washing without losing their structure.
When comfort and practicality are equally important, cotton offers a reliable balance.
Understanding GSM in Cotton Bath Towels
GSM (grams per square meter) indicates the towel’s thickness and density. It’s an important factor when selecting a cotton bath towel.
-
300–400 GSM: Lightweight and quick-drying
-
400–600 GSM: Balanced absorbency and softness
-
600+ GSM: Thick, plush, spa-like feel
For daily home use, 400–600 GSM towels often provide the best combination of comfort and drying efficiency.
Types of Cotton Used in Bath Towels
Not all cotton bath towels feel the same. The quality depends on the type of cotton used.
Standard Cotton
Affordable and suitable for regular household use.
Combed Cotton
Processed to remove shorter fibers, resulting in a smoother texture.
Long-Staple Cotton
Made from longer fibers, offering superior softness and durability.
Organic Cotton
Produced without harsh chemicals, ideal for eco-conscious buyers.
Understanding these variations helps you make an informed decision.

Care Tips for Long-Lasting Softness
To maintain the quality of your cotton bath towel:
-
Wash before first use
-
Use mild detergent
-
Avoid excessive fabric softener (it reduces absorbency)
-
Dry thoroughly before storing
-
Shake out the towel after washing to maintain fluffiness
Proper maintenance keeps towels fresh and effective over time.
When Should You Replace a Cotton Bath Towel?
Even the best towels don’t last forever. It may be time to replace yours if:
-
Absorbency noticeably decreases
-
Fabric feels rough or thin
-
Edges begin to fray
-
Odors persist despite washing
Replacing worn-out towels supports both hygiene and comfort.
